§ 31-13-56 — Removal of baled or stacked foliage from right

South Dakota·Title 31 HIGHWAYS AND BRIDGES·Ch. 31-11 TOWNSHIP ROADS
If the right - of - way of a township road has been mowed and the cut foliage has been baled or stacked in the right - of - way, the person owning the baled or stacked foliage shall remove the bales or stacks from the right - of - way by the first day of November. A violation of this section is a petty offense.

Legislative History

SL 1985, ch 235.
